A Confluence Treasure Since the 1980s
There are a handful of places in this valley that feel genuinely irreplaceable — spots that have been around long enough to become part of what this place is. River’s Edge Cafe is one of them. It has been welcoming guests since the 1980s, and when it opens each spring, it feels like the season has officially begun.
The cafe opens for the 2026 season on the last Friday of April, running Friday through Sunday from 11 a.m. to 9 p.m., with dinner beginning at 5 p.m. That schedule holds through Memorial Day.
If you haven’t been, here’s what you’re missing: a veranda that looks right out over the river, where you can sit and watch the fly fishermen work the current, kayakers drift past, and cyclists roll through on the Great Allegheny Passage. Inside, the building itself is worth the trip — an 1890 two-story clapboard German-style home, filled with period antiques that give every room the feel of another era entirely.
